Which country is the largest produce of saffron?

Saffron is the most expensive spice grown and exported in the world. Iran ranks first in the world production of saffron. Iran produces more than 94 percent of the world yield. Other minor producers of saffron are Spain, India, Greece, Azerbaijan, Morocco, and Italy.
